Britain is ‘dangerously close to recession,’ TUC warns as GDP falls

BRITAIN is “dangerously close to recession,” the TUC warned today as news that the economy shrank in October dealt a blow to one of the Prime Minister’s five priorities.
Gross domestic product (GDP) is estimated to have fallen by 0.3 per cent during the month, down from a 0.2 per cent growth in September, the Office for National Statistics (ONS) said.
It came as all three of the main sectors that the ONS tracks fell into negative territory for the first time since July.
